Abstract:This paper calculates the inter-provincial science and technology innovation capital efficiency, total factor productivity and its decomposition index by using relevant data of 30 provinces in China from 2009 to 2017. The results show that the total factor productivity growth of national science and technology innovation mainly comes from the change of technological efficiency. The efficiency of resource allocation in the eastern region is high, and the improvement of total factor productivity mainly comes from technological progress; the increase of total factor productivity in the western region is large, and the change of technological efficiency is the main driving force. Further,Tobit regression shows that government support, openness, industrial structure, human capital and total factor productivity are significantly related. Finally, this paper puts forward some countermeasures and suggestions.
